openSUSE Security Update: Security update for grub2
______________________________________________________________________________
Announcement ID:    openSUSE-SU-2016:0036-1
Rating:             important
References:         #774666 #917427 #946148 #952539 #954126 #954519 
                    #955493 #955609 #956631 
Cross-References:   CVE-2015-8370
Affected Products:
                    openSUSE Leap 42.1
______________________________________________________________________________
   An update that solves one vulnerability and has 8 fixes is
   now available.
Description:
   – Fix buffer overflows when reading username and password. (bsc#956631,
     CVE-2015-8370)
   – Check MS-DOS header to find PE file header. (bsc#954126)
   – Use dirname for copying Xen kernel and initrd to esp. (bsc#955493)
   – Fix reading password by grub2-mkpasswd-pbdk2 without controlling tty.
     (bsc#954519)
   – Add luks, gcry_rijndael and gcry_sha1 to signed EFI image to support
     LUKS partition in default setup. (bsc#917427, bsc#955609)
   – Expand list of grub.cfg search path in PV Xen guests for systems
     installed on btrfs snapshots. (bsc#946148, bsc#952539) This update was
     imported from the SUSE:SLE-12-SP1:Update update project.
